The event featured 3K, 5K, and 10K categories highlighted by the attendance of Torre, who served as guest of honor and speaker.
PLTGEN Edgar Alan O. Okubo, deputy chief for operations and president of the Rotary Club of Camp Crame, delivered the closing remarks and led the awarding of winners.
The fun run served as a platform to highlight the importance of health, discipline, and agility among police personnel while strengthening bonds with the community. Warm-up Zumba exercises, race competitions and cool-down sessions further brought camaraderie and shared purpose within the participants.
The exercises were spearheaded by fitness experts.
Torre himself led the awarding of winners per category.
